Day 2: You will do a gorilla trekking safari Uganda in Mgahinga National Park and after transfer to Lake Bunyonyi


After an early breakfast, our driver will drive you to Mgahinga National Park headquarters for your Uganda gorilla trekking safari arriving in time for briefing. Before briefing, your passport details will be required to make sure that you are eligible to trek mountain gorillas. This will be followed by briefing about your gorilla safari Uganda from one of the UWA rangers about gorilla trekking, dos and don’ts and instructions to be followed on the trek, with the gorillas and after the trek. You will then be led into the forest by the pack rangers in search for the gorillas. Upon sighting them, you will be restricted to an hour with them. In this hour, you will have an opportunity to watch them feed, play, build their nests, shy away from you which gives you an opportunity to photograph each moment that catches your eye. After the activity, you will drive to Lake Bunyonyi the deepest lake in Uganda Africa situated in Kabale district. Lake Bunyonyi is the best place to relax after your gorilla trek. You will have a boat cruise to take you to several islands located in Lake Bunyonyi each with its different history. You may also choose to hike hills surrounding Lake Bunyonyi or do some birding like the grey crowned crane, red-chested sun birds, and many flycatchers. Bilharzia is reliably reported to be absent from the lake, as are crocodiles and hippos, which means that swimming is very safe. Retreat, dine and rest at your lodge.

Day 4: Do your chimpanzee trekking safari Uganda and an afternoon walk in Bigodi wetland and return to your lodge

After your early morning Breakfast at the lodge, your driver guide will drive you to the park headquarters for your 8:00am briefing about the chimpanzee trekking activity by the park rangers before you join the rest of the group to begin your adventure. While trekking, you will meet our closest relatives the “Chimpanzees” swinging through the dense forest an activity that will last for about 3-4 hours. Along the trekking trails, you will come across other primates like Black and white Colobus monkeys, Grey cheecked Mangabeys, several species of birds and abundant plant life, butterflies and many small insects. Later return and proceed to have lunch. After your lunch, you will take an amazing nature walk to the Bigodi wetland swamp; a very interesting eco-tourism site. While there, you will encounter rare and beautiful flora and fauna. This walk is excellent for birders interested in Uganda birding safaris. As part of this adventure, you will view different bird species like the Great blue Turacco, Rwenzori Turaco, Narina Trogon, and little Bulbul to mention but a few. Later return to the lodge for dinner and overnight.

Day 6: Do a game drive in the park and return to Kampala

After your early morning breakfast at the lodge, your Uganda safari guide will pick you up at the lodge to explore the park with a game drive where you will sight peaceful animals like the zebras, impalas, Topis, buffalos, elands and others. As part of your adventure, Uganda bird watching safari opportunities are excellent here in Lake Mburo National Park, the park has about 350 bird species recorded there including, White-winged Warbler, Crested Francolin among others.
